History of Parque del Carmen

Nestled in the heart of Logroño, The Parque del Carmen is more than just a lush oasis; it's a living tapestry of the city's rich past. Originally an ancient Carmelite convent's garden, the park has transformed over centuries, becoming a beloved retreat for both locals and travelers. Strolling through its verdant paths, one can almost hear the whispers of monks who once found solace amid its trees.

In the late 19th century, the convent was demolished, but the garden remained, evolving into a public park by the early 20th century. Its design was inspired by romantic English gardens, with winding paths and a picturesque lake at its center. The calming ambiance is punctuated by the historic bandstand, where musicians have serenaded visitors for decades.

Legend has it that a hidden tunnel beneath the park once connected to the convent, rumored to safeguard sacred relics during times of turmoil. Though the tunnel remains elusive, it adds an air of mystery that beckons the curious traveler. When To Visit Parque del Carmen

The best time to go to Parque del Carmen in Logroño, Spain, is during the delightful spring months of April to June. During this period, the park is awash with blooming flowers and lush greenery, offering a serene and picturesque setting for visitors. Temperatures are mild and comfortable, perfect for leisurely strolls or picnics. Crowds are moderate, allowing you to enjoy the park's beauty without feeling overwhelmed.

Summer, from July to August, is also a great time to visit. While temperatures are warmer, the park hosts a variety of cultural events and local festivals, contributing to a lively atmosphere. These months reveal a vibrant side of Parque del Carmen, with extended daylight hours ideal for exploring.

For those who prefer a quieter experience, the autumn months of September and October provide cooler weather and fewer visitors, making it an excellent time for peaceful reflection amidst the changing foliage. How To Get To Parque del Carmen

Parque del Carmen is conveniently accessible by various transportation options in Rioja, Spain. If you're flying in, Pamplona Airport is approximately 45.8 miles (73.6 km) away from the city center. From there, you can easily reach Parque del Carmen by taxi or shuttle.

For those already in Rioja, buses, taxis, and walking are viable options to reach Parque del Carmen, which is located 0.4 miles (0.6 km) from the city center. Its exact address is Parque del Carmen, 1, 26003 Logroño, La Rioja, Spain.
